| dc.description.abstract | In this letter, we proposed a low power, high gain, compact ultra-wideband (UWB) low noise amplifier (LNA) using TSMC 0.18-mu m CMOS technology. To satisfy the wide input matching and high voltage gain requirements with low power consumption, a resistive current reused technique is utilized. The proposed UWB LNA has a voltage gain of 10.4-15.5 dB and a noise figure (NF) of 3.3-4.5 dB over the frequency band of interest (1-8 GHz). The total power consumption of the proposed UWB LNA is 10.4 mW from a 1.4 V supply voltage, and the chip area is 0.8 mm x 0.5 mm. | - |
